One impt suggestion I would offer to you. Don't get rid of the large pictures that you really like. Keep them in an "Inspirational" file.

When I save both I put an R at the file name of the reduced pixel one. I try to rename ones I like before i do work so there is not the long numeric or code that is used on some websites.

Adding scripture or an inspirational verse,poem etc id a wonderful Holiday gift, get well gift, bereavement gift. I keep a nice selection of 5 X 7 & 8 X 10 frames available for last minute use. the smaller sized pix for Internet use do NOT print as well at the large pixels ones, obviously.

Just a thought as you do this.

an external hard drive can be had reasonable for backup/extra storage
